Miglia Technology has announced the launch of the TVMax+, a system decribed as a "fabulous content booster for any iPod or Apple TV".

The new bolt-on device is built to stack with a Mac mini, AirPort Extreme or Apple TV and promises to become the heart of your home entertainment by connecting to a range of devices and enjoy your shows on the go.

The device, which also happens to be a TV tuner will allow you to watch, pause and record all of your favourite shows to watch exactly as you want to while connection options include coaxial, Composite S-Video inputs.

The system's features include: real-time MPEG4 capture; the capacity to record and export content automatically to iPod Good, iPod Best, Apple TV, DVD ready, Full size (MPEG4) DIVX Portable, and DIVX Home Theater formats.

The Mac-only system will cost £149 when it launches later this year.
